Regarding the feeding frequency of canned cat food, the general recommendation is to feed it once every 3 to 4 days, or once a week. However, the specific feeding frequency needs to be determined based on the individual cat's constitution, age, activity level, and appetite. If the cat is in poor health, the feeding frequency can be increased appropriately, such as once every 2 to 3 days.

While canned cat food is delicious, it's not suitable for frequent feeding. Too much canned cat food can make cats more picky eaters and even cause indigestion. Therefore, when feeding canned cat food, it's important to mix it with regular cat food.
